PELLERIN: Ernest "Ernie"

Posted


1938 - 2017

It is with great sorrow that the family announces his peaceful passing at the Algonquin Nursing Home on Tuesday Aug.29th 2017. Survived by his loving wife of 55 years, Irene (nee Collins) Pellerin, and his brother Cameron wife Linda of St. Catherine's On. Ernie was predeceased by his parents Hector and Alda Pellerin and a sister Greeta Clines (George) of Georgia USA. Ernie was born in Eau Claire Calvin Twp. and was raised in Schumacher Ontario. He spent many years as an Air Force policeman in Germany,1962 to 1966. On his return, he was employed as a policeman in Orangeville. Ernie than went on to become a farmer and a sawyer. In later years, he returned to work as Commissionaire at the Correctional Centre. Ernie was also past Master of the Mattawa Masonic Lodge. He was a past President of the Mattawa Royal Canadian Legion, and he was a zone and district veterans services officer.

Anyone who knew Ernie knew of his love of horses. He was a great story teller. Ernie loved square dancing, and was a caller for many years. He will be missed by Aunts, Uncle, numerous nieces, nephews, cousins and special friends from the East to the West Coast of Canada. Cremation at the Forest Lawn Crematorium. A Celebration of Ernie's Life will be held at a later date. Arrangements entrusted to the Martyn & Sloan "Mattawa Chapel".
